Background
In the landscape architecture, buildings, facilities, and the like installed to meet the needs of tourists for viewing or resting are called landscape facilities.
The traditional water curtain landscape for gardens only has the advantages that a water curtain is formed on the surface of the water curtain landscape, the water curtain landscape becomes a landscape, so that the effect of sound absorption of a customer source is achieved, but the single and more-energy effect cannot achieve a good rendering effect, so that the suction effect on customers is reduced, in addition, after the water in the water curtain landscape water storage tank is used for a long time, the water in the water storage tank is influenced by external factors and goes bad, so that more impurities in the water exist, the water curtain pipeline is blocked, the normal use of the water curtain landscape pipe is influenced, in addition, under the condition that the rainfall becomes large, the water in the water storage tank is increased, if a customer sits at the edge of the water curtain landscape for rest, the water in the water storage tank can wet the clothes of the customer, the mood of the customer is damaged, the experience of the customer is influenced, so that the economic loss is caused, and the problems are solved, specially provides a water curtain landscape system device for gardens.

Referring to fig. 1-3, a garden water curtain landscape system device comprises a device body 1 and a water storage tank 8, wherein the bottom surface of the device body 1 is fixedly connected with the water storage tank 8, one side surface of the water storage tank 8 is connected with a circulating pump 9 through a water pipe 18, the circulating pump 9 is connected with a sprinkler head 17 through a water pipe 18, the sprinkler head 17 is embedded inside a mounting seat 7, one side surface of the mounting seat 7 is fixedly connected with the upper end surface of the device body 1, the top surface of the mounting seat 7 is connected with a sealing plate 5 in a sealing manner, an LED colored lamp 16 is arranged inside the sealing plate 5, the bottom surface of the LED colored lamp 16 is abutted against the sprinkler head 17, an atomizing nozzle 4 is embedded on the upper end surface of the device body 1 above the sealing plate 5, the atomizing nozzle 4 is connected with an atomizing pump 13 through an atomizing conduit 11, the atomizing pump 13 is fixed in an equipment box 2 hinged on one side of the device body 1, and, a control panel 12 is embedded on the surface of one side of the device body 1 above the atomizing pump 13, and an acousto-optic sensor 19 is embedded on one side of the water storage tank 8.
A water level sensor 14 is arranged on one side of the water storage tank 8, one end of the bottom surface of the water storage tank 8 is connected with a drain pipe 3 in a penetrating mode, an electromagnetic valve 15 is arranged between the drain pipe 3 and the water storage tank 8, the output end of a control panel 12 is connected with a circulating pump 9, an atomizing pump 13, the electromagnetic valve 15 and an LED colored lamp 16 are arranged on the control panel 12, the control panel 12 is electrically connected with the LED colored lamp 16 through an electric lead 10, the output end of the water level sensor 14 and the output end of an acousto-optic sensor 19 are electrically connected with the input end of the control panel 12, a mounting hole 6 is formed in the top surface of a mounting seat 7, decorative objects can be additionally arranged in the mounting hole.
The working principle is as follows: when the device is used, a proper amount of water is fed into the water storage tank 8, the power supply is switched on, the control panel 12 controls the circulating pump 9 to operate, the circulating pump 9 conveys the water in the water storage tank 8 to the water spraying head 17 through the water pipe 18 and returns to the water storage tank 8 again through the water spraying head 17, meanwhile, the control panel 12 controls the atomizing pump 13 to operate, the atomizing pump 13 atomizes part of the water in the water storage tank 8 and conveys the part of the water to the atomizing spray head 4 through the atomizing spray head 11, the mist is sprayed out through the atomizing spray head 4 and floats to the water storage tank 8 through the flow guide of the sealing plate 5 and the mounting seat 7 and finally dissolves in the water storage tank 8 at night, the outside is monitored through the acousto-optic sensor 19, the acousto-optic sensor 19 transmits the monitored information to the control panel 12, the control panel 12 controls the LED 16 to be turned on, the device is rendered through a water curtain, the, thereby achieving the effect of attracting customers, improving the effect of the device on gardens and enabling the garden device to become a beautiful landscape of gardens, injecting clear water into the water storage tank 8 through external equipment to enable the water level in the water storage tank 8 to rise, simultaneously monitoring the water level in the water storage tank 8 by the water level sensor 14, transmitting information to the control panel 12 by the water level sensor 14 when the water level rises, controlling the electromagnetic valve 15 to be opened by the control panel 12 at the moment, discharging the water in the water storage tank 8 into rivers in the garden through the drain pipe 3, also timely discharging the water in the water storage tank 8 when meeting weather with larger rainfall, controlling the water level and the water quantity in the water storage tank 8, simultaneously replacing the water in the water storage tank 8, reducing impurities in the water, preventing the water curtain landscape from being blocked, improving the continuous working capacity of the water curtain landscape, and preventing the influence of customers who have a rest near the device due to overhigh water level, the experience of customers is improved, and the water in the water storage tank 8 is discharged into rivers in gardens, so that the vegetation in gardens can be irrigated, and the utilization rate of water sources is improved.
